What are the features of an NRE Account?

 Once you become a Non-Residential Indian, managing funds in India becomes difficult. Sending or receiving money becomes a hectic task. You need to complete numerous transactional formalities. This could be time-consuming. To avoid this hassle, consider NRI Accounts. One such service is the Non-Resident External Account. It is a rupee-denominated account. This means your funds are maintained in Indian rupees.

An NRE Account specifically caters to NRI requirements. It satisfies your unique banking needs. But before you seek one, go through its features. Here are some:

Fund repatriation

NRE Accounts facilitate fund repatriation. They let you move funds freely. Through them, you get to transfer money to any other country. This ensures a smooth flow of funds.

Rupee denominated

An NRE Bank Account is rupee denominated. All your funds get sustained in INR. For example, you can deposit money in US Dollars and withdraw it in INR. This account is a Savings Account, Current Account, or Term Deposit Account. You can choose what type you want your funds in.

Remitted funds

NRE Accounts collect funds remitted from another country. They also obtain funds from another NRE or Foreign Currency Non-Resident Account. The funds may be in foreign currency drafts, cheques, remittances, etc. The accounts, however, are maintained in India. Once you ensure this, you receive funds freely.

Transactions

Sometimes, you may want to send funds to a Non-Resident Ordinary Account. You could also be expecting payment from the same. To help with this, NRE Accounts facilitate your transactions. They enable you to send and receive funds from NRO Accounts.

Tax exemption

The interest you earn on deposits is usually taxable. It eventually decreases your interest earnings. However, under NRE Accounts, interest earnings are exempted from taxes. As a result, your taxable income gets reduced.

Terms

To open an NRE Account, you need to obey some terms and conditions. For starters, you must be an NRI. Also, the Power of Attorney cannot open NRE Accounts on your behalf. This is impossible according to the account terms. However, they can make rupee transactions locally on the NRI’s behalf.

Account conversion

Say you are an NRI holding an NRE Savings Account. You have returned to India. You have also become an Indian resident. In this case, your account gets converted into a regular resident account.

Debits

NRE Accounts facilitate debit transactions. These include local disbursements, payments made outside India, etc. They allow transfers to other NRE/FCNR Accounts as well.

What are the different Debit Cards?

 A Debit Card is a plastic money that allows users to get cash from an ATM or pay for goods and services online or offline. However, did you realise that the Debit Card you use for purchases or ATM withdrawals is different from the Debit Card used by someone else?

A user chooses from a variety of Debit Cards depending on their intended purpose and transaction value. Now, before you apply for a Debit Card, understand the differences between the types of Debit Cards so that you can choose the one that best suits your needs:

Visa Debit cards

These are accepted worldwide, giving users financial flexibility for transactions inside and outside the country. Visa Debit Cards get issued by banks partnered with the International Visa Payment System Network. Offline, internationally, online, and over the phone, these cards provide quick, secure, and convenient access to a user's money. You apply for Debit Card online for this type.

RuPay Debit Cards

The National Payments Corporation of India introduced RuPay, an Indian transnational payment service. These are issued as part of the domestic Debit Card scheme and used for domestic purposes. They get used to withdrawing cash from ATMs or making online payments within the domestic boundary. Besides that, compared to Visa and MasterCard, these cards have a lower processing cost and time. Banking apps also let you apply for them.

MasterCard Debit

These are accessible anywhere in the world. They come in handy at ATMs and for online transactions. They allow you to keep a complete record of all transactions done each month. You can go for an online Debit Card to help you with online transactions.

Contactless Debit Cards

Such cards are famous because you need not input your PIN. Payments made with contactless Debit Cards are made simply by waving or tapping at the POS terminal. These cards work on the Radio Frequency Identification or Near Field Communication concept, equipped with contactless payment technology.

Maestro Debit Cards

They are comparable to MasterCard Debit Cards that are accepted worldwide. Users who have a Maestro Debit Card conduct online transactions inside and outside the country. Besides, they can use it as Debit Card worldwide.

Since there are so many Debit Cards, it is good to perform a thorough analysis of each before applying. The comparison parameters should be benefits, incentive programmes, security, processing fees, and other extra features.

Why is Personal Loan the best choice during financial emergencies?

 Emergencies are inevitable and require immediate funds. Arranging funds for the same gets tricky. Sure, you can dip into your savings. However, you run the risk of running out of the surplus funds that took time to accumulate. Moreover, savings fall short to cover hefty expenses like medical treatments, home renovation, big-budget purchases, etc. Hence, it is better to opt for financial assistance through Personal Loans.

They are a convenient option with a simple application procedure. Besides, you are not required to submit collateral. These aspects reduce stress during emergencies. Also, if you meet the eligibility parameters, the Loan gets disbursed instantly. You have the option to apply for a Personal Loan online or offline. The former is much more convenient and faster. Here are some other qualities that make it the perfect choice for emergencies:

Easy repayment terms

Besides easy access to funds, lenders also provide flexible repayment via equated monthly instalments. This allows you to think about the Loan burden after the emergency has passed. The flexibility depends on the tenure you choose. The longer the duration, the lower the EMI and vice versa. Hence, most people like to stretch the Loan term. However, you should check how this impacts the cost with an EMI calculator for an informed decision.

Freedom of end-use

The best part about availing of the Loan is its multipurpose nature. This means you get used to it for various purposes like a wedding, vacation, big-ticket purchases, medical treatments, etc. You need not specify the same to the lender. Hence, it acts as a sound solution to any financial requirement. An emergency means different things to different people. Also, you need not prove it to avail of the Loan. You only need to pass the Personal Loan eligibility criteria.

Competitive rates:  

We mostly end up taking rash decisions during emergencies. The lack of time makes us do that. But thankfully, you need not incur huge losses on Personal Loan interest rates. This is because lenders offer reasonable rates based on your application. The severe competition in the finance industry makes them give you lower rates. The only criteria are to meet their eligibility parameters. Also, comparing rates is easier with tools like EMI and eligibility calculators.

Quick approval

During emergencies, there is hardly any time to endure tedious procedures. Speed is a significant factor to consider, and that is what lenders do with Personal credit products. They prioritise your urgency and let you apply from their websites or banking apps. Since these are digital mediums, the verification time gets reduced. Also, the documentation process gets completed quickly in minimal steps.
